I'm conducting an adversarial verification of a claim that has been circulating online. The claim states:

"Qwen3.5 claims it can 'beat U.S. rival models on several objective metrics, including speed and cost.' It 'can independently take actions across mobile and desktop apps.'"

This claim cites https://www.alibabacloud.com/en/products/tongyi-qianwen as its source.

However, upon direct inspection of that page, I could not find any mention of "Qwen3.5" or these specific claims. Multiple web searches also failed to find any official Alibaba announcement of a "Qwen3.5" model.

Could you please clarify:

  1. Does a "Qwen3.5" model exist as an official release?
  2. If so, where can the official benchmarks comparing it to US models (GPT-4o, Claude 3.5 Sonnet, etc.) be found?
  3. Are there official statements or documentation about Qwen's agent capabilities for cross-platform (mobile/desktop) actions?

Thank you for helping to clarify this matter. Accurate attribution of AI model capabilities is important for the community.
